The council is looking to appoint a confident and enthusiastic person to undertake a wide range of transport and highways related work to help meet its transport and wider corporate strategic objectives (such as those associated with the economy, environment and health).

Working in the Transport Planning & Programme Development Team, this is a varied and challenging job, and you will be involved in the whole duration of transport work programmes (e.g. the integrated transport and smarter choices programmes). This will include:

  • helping secure funding
  • developing, commissioning and managing work programmes
  • consultation, liaison and negotiation undertaken as part of programme development
  • delivery of these programmes, as well as
  • monitoring of the various programmes delivered by the team.

A degree, chartered status or equivalent experience are essential for the post; as is a minimum three years' experience (post qualification/chartered status eligibility) in transport, planning, and/or an environmental field.
